Lansdown held its traditional end of season Texas Scramble on
Saturday, with 36 teams of four taking part.
The winning team of Dave Whyte, Paul Bowker, Jake Harding and Nick
Bean, all of whom had played in a similar event on the previous day
with Watson Associates, scored a nett 53. In second place, just one
shot back were Terry Wynes, Brendon O'Hara, Jamie Cox and Mark Hobbs-
Shoulder.
In third place, only a quarter of a shot behind, was the team of
Steve Maddison, Terry Corbett, Kevin Bristow and Neil Baker, who just
pipped Geoff Tovey, son Simon, Maurice Anstey and Ken Watson.
